Where can I order a fuel pressure guage to check my pressure. Not a permanate one just one to check on occasion. Looked today at auto parts, only one they listed was $375, WOW gotta be something cheaper.

Fuel gage

Someone makes a setup with a gage and a female shrader fitting to check fuel injected gasoline engine fuel pressure at the rail. I have one but I bought it at a flea market. I also have used just a standard fuel pump pressure/vaccum gage although I think it only goes to 10 pounds, they are reasonable and should be available at auto parts store. The one you priced must be to check injection pressure. You are talking about fuel transfer pump pressure aren't you? bg
 
if there is a autozone close to you, they sell a test guage with a schrader valve (which i robbed to use on my isspro f/p gauge) for around $30.

Autozone, Checker, Pep Boys, any of the usual chain parts shops should have them. Even their injection gauge kits are under $100. I would stop going to that other shop.
 
For a temporary setup on a 24 I just use a tire air chuck that has a lever on it to lock onto the Schrader, under $10 from the auto parts and a 30 psi pressure gauge from any hardware store, also under $10.



You can also make one from the hose and air fitting from an old sitting in corner for years bicycle pump. Just connect a gauge to a barbed adapter in the hose.
